Compilation of k0 and related data for NAA in
the form of electronic database (IUPAC Technical Report)**
V. P. Kolotov*
and F. De Corte
Abstract: This report describes the principles underlying a
comprehensive electronic database that contains data essential for calculation
of analytical results from neutron-activation analysis (NAA) and that
is available through IUPAC. The method used is a comparator method called
the k0 method, where k0 is a dimensionless
factor which is experimentally measured with high accuracy for more
than 130 isotopes and which makes use of the gamma spectroscopic line
for an analyte isotope relative to a gold comparator. The database contains
recommended values for k0 and other relevant nuclear
data.
